Key differences between DiscoverText and Practice

  • Pricing: DiscoverText starts at $99 /Month, while Practice starts at $28 /Month.
  • Free trial: DiscoverText offers a free trial; Practice does not.
  • Target audience: DiscoverText is built for Medium Business and Small Business, while Practice targets Individuals and Medium Business.
  • Deployment: DiscoverText sup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Installed - Windows; Practice supports SaaS/Web/Cloud, Mobile - iOS.

Biggest differences

Start here before you go deeper into features.

DiscoverText

Best for researchers needing flexible, powerful text mining with semantic analysis.

Choose if
  • You require a tool combining ease of use with advanced semantic analysis.
  • Your team includes both novice and experienced researchers or analysts.
  • You need rapid extraction of meaningful information from diverse text sources.
Consider alternatives if
  • You represent a large enterprise needing extensive integrations and scalability.
  • You need out-of-the-box, industry-specific models or transparent pricing upfront.

Practice

Best for small professionals needing simple, streamlined client management.

Choose if
  • You are a freelancer or solo consultant managing a few clients
  • You want an easy-to-use interface with minimal setup complexity
  • You need real-time tracking of payments, contracts, and client progress
Consider alternatives if
  • Your organization requires complex onboarding workflows or extensive customization
  • You represent a large enterprise needing scalable, advanced integrations
